Join us in building the future. The Role Owns the design, governance, and scalability of the AEM Sites platform. Defines how components, templates, content fragments, and authoring patterns are structured across properties.

Serves as the expert for AEM content architecture and the key translator of business/UX needs into platform capabilities. The Main Responsibilities Define and maintain the AEM content architecture, including component libraries, content fragment models, taxonomy structures, and authoring standards to support effective content organization, discovery, and reuse. Own the AEM roadmap and backlog, ensuring enhancements align with business priorities and digital experience goals.

Partner with business stakeholders in defining future-state workflows that optimize value across the Adobe stack of technologies Contribute to the evolution of internal platforms and processes by providing feedback on toolsets, AEM Sites UI, best practices, and workflow optimization. Collaborate with UX, design, and dev teams to ensure workable, scalable AEM solutions. Provide direction to business analysts and development teams during feature definition, backlog refinement, and solution design to ensure scalable and maintainable AEM implementations.

Evaluate new AEM features, tools, and frameworks for adoption. Ensure content governance, reusability, localization, and scalability across properties. Support integration planning where AEM intersects with Assets, Target, analytics, and data tools.

Ensure AEM supports modern digital delivery models, including headless architecture, Edge Delivery Services, and design system integration. What We Look For in a Candidate Education: Preferred: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, Digital Media, or related field Master’s degree or MBA with a focus on technology, digital experience, or product management. Experience: Required: 5–8 years of experience working with Adobe Experience Manager (AEM), with strong expertise in AEM content architecture and enterprise-scale implementations.

Hands-on Experience defining and managing product roadmaps, backlog prioritization, and governance processes. Experience collaborating with design, content, and development teams in an enterprise environment. Preferred: Experience with AEM integrations (Assets, Target, Analytics) and familiarity with the Adobe Experience Cloud ecosystem.

Background in agile product management and roadmap planning for digital platforms. Adobe Certified Professional – Adobe Experience Manager Sites Business Practitioner, Product Owner certification (CSPO, SAFe POPM, etc.). Skills: Strong AEM and Adobe ecosystem fluency, including AEM Sites, AEM Assets, Adobe Target, Analytics, or related MarTech tools.

Strong understanding of content architecture, component libraries, content fragments, and authoring workflows within AEM. Strong communication skills and proven ability to collaborate across cross-functional teams, including marketing, content, UX/design, and IT stakeholders.
